Expedition style
The expedition style is a style of mountaineering , especially in non- alpine areas. It is characterized by a high level of material and personal commitment. Porters are deployed on the way to the mountain. On the mountain itself, the route is prepared by laying fixed ropes and setting up several camps. The route to be walked is then walked by small rope teams , possibly with the support of high porters. The descent is seldom straight to the base camp. Often the climbers spend the night in higher camps before the descent.
